(15 April) TATA IPL 2024: A hundred from Rohit Sharma, a match-winning four-fer from Pathirana, and a firey 66 from Shivam Dube but the last four balls of the first innings took the whole limelight where Mahendra Singh Dhoni smashed majestic 20 runs and it became the difference in the end for the CSK.

The man, the myth, the legend- MS Dhoni, a 42-year young wicketkeeper scoring those three sixes in the final over makes you think why didn’t he bat higher? That 20-run innings in just four balls overshadowed equally important innings from Ruturaj Gaikwad and Shivam Dube, that heavy was the impact of that innings.

Asked to bat first, CSK sent Ajinkya Rahane to open with Rachin Ravindra but it didn’t work yesterday. Rachin helped to provide a flying start in the powerplay and soon after the powerplay, he was caught behind with an excellent review. Shivam Dube entered the arena and he, with skipper Ruturaj, entertained the Wankhede crowd and took the team to a comfortable situation.

Daryl Mitchell was struggling to middle to ball but his wicket in the second ball of the 20th over brought MSD on the crease. He smashed three consecutive sixes to Hardik Pandya and a double in the final ball of the innings pushing the team over 200.

When the asking rate is just over 17 and you are Mumbai Indians, you need Rohit Sharma to fire and he did. Ishan and Rohit jammed up 63 runs in the powerplay. Pathirana came to bowl the 8th over and straight-a-way drew the first blood dismissing Ishan Kishan and Surya Kumar Yadav in the first three balls of his over.

Tilak Verma combined with Rohit to add another 31 runs but the pressure kept rising on batters as CSK was too disciplined with the ball. Tilak Verma and skipper Pandya went to the pavilion in a short distance pulling the entire pressure on the former skipper and the lone warrior for Mumbai Indians.

Though Rohit Sharma smacked an aggressive 105 not out off just 63 balls, MI were 20 runs short of the target and CSK registered their fourth win of the season solidating their third spot in the TATA IPL 2024 points table.
